Definitions
州
- † Alternative form of 洲 (zhōu, “islet in a river”).
- (historical, now still used in place names) zhou (a type of historical political divisions of China, usually translated as prefecture or province)
- Short for 自治州 (zìzhìzhōu).
- state; canton (of some countries)
